Their shop is great and they carry many of the cheeses we loved from our years living in England. Definitely go there in person, try their cheeses, buy lots and enjoy.

I do not recommend ordering online from them. Maybe it's this COVID-19 thing messing up the logistics chain, but it took 4-5 days for a box of cheeses we ordered to arrive at our home, and we live just under two hours away. Yes, we could have driven there, but since we were trying to observe the "stay at home" order, we decided to order $54 worth of cheese online on April 26th. They advertise "2 Day Shipping" for $9 with FedEx, so we expected everything to be fine. That wasn't the case. The package arrived on April 30th and the single, small "ice pack" was just water at that point. I contacted John, the owner, who was very polite and understanding. He ended up re-sending the order at no charge on Friday, May 1st and we waited again for it to arrive, but it didn't arrive until Tuesday morning, May 5th. Again, the ice pack was completely melted and the contents of the box were not cool at all. I can't imagine what condition the cheese would be in had I ordered in July or August when it's close to 100°F. Both times it was the USPS that delivered, and the shipping labels were USPS, not FedEX. Hopefully they can get their shipping sorted, but I won't be ordering from them ever again. These guys were fantastic! I’m quite a cheesehead and the selection here is just wonderful. The gentleman attendants were able to direct me to around TEN NEW cheeses to try based on my preferences (and I could have tried many more had I the time!) and I purchased seven of them to take home.

Because it was such a hot day, I was able to purchase them and then swing by later to pick them up on our way home to the hotel so they were still fresh and cold.

There was no sales pressure from the staff; I found only the same delight and knowledge I share about the taste, history and manufacturing processes of the different cheeses they stocked. I was truly impressed with Nick & the guys as they were all very young but showed a lot of enthusiasm for their jobs and had great customer service skills.

This was such a fun, interesting and delightful stop that led to many delicious charcuterie meals at Leavenworth and beyond! Thanks so much, y’all!

Be aware that this shop has some very steep wooden (If I remember right?) stairs into a basement and even support dogs are not allowed down in this store-for obvious reasons. We love this store. While walking on Front Street my wife saw a small door with a downstairs shop selling cheese, and both of us been cheese lovers, we went downstairs. To our surprise we found a wide variety of the best cheeses we had ever tried. Our favorites are Marco Polo (peppercorn cheese), Saint Agur (creamy type kind of blue cheese but smoother) and the Blue English Stilton (smother than blue cheese but not as creamy as Saint Agur). The Landjäeger salami is really good and the best we have ever tried so far. This shop is handled by a group of 4 or 5 you guys who provide top notch service to everyone. If they are not the owners, they behave like them taking care of every single detail and making sure everyone enjoys the experience at this place.

In disbelief this shop exists here in the middle of nowhere Washington AND that it’s so dang cool. My husband is a huge foodie and very much into bougie cheeses. He loved this place! Sampled a few international fun cheeses - Vampire Slayer, Red Dragon, etc - and really enjoyed getting to hear from the young people who run the shop. We ended up with a small $5 block of whatever one struck my husband’s fancy and it was perfect. There were plenty of condiments, cured meats, and a small selection of alcohol that would’ve made for a one-stop-shop for your next charcuterie board. Absolutely excellent.
